If you love peonies, June is the month for you in Canada. This is the season when peony buds explode into a riot of fuchsia, hot pink, blush and even purple releasing the most intoxicating aroma into the air.

peonies
peonies

Peonies are flowering plants in the genus Paeonia, small bushes that are native to Asia, Europe and Western North America. Scientist believe there are 33 species of this herbaceous plant whose blooms last a remarkably short 7 to 10 days each summer. Perfumers describe the scent of peony as sweet and rosy with a citrusy and spicy facet. In China and Japan, the peony is known as the ‘king of the flowers’ and its scent blends beautifully with rose. Fragrance houses us a process called molecular distillation to extract the delicate floral scent from the blooms.

Here are four of our favourite peony-themed fragrances:

Bvlgari Rose Goldea Blossom Delight

This gentle rose floral-musk scent for her was inspired by the freshness of rosebuds handpicked at sunrise. When the first rays of the morning sun hit the rosebuds, dewdrops give the rosebuds a fresh facet this is remarkably beautiful. This special note is blended with lily of the valley accord, uplifting grapefruit essence and peony creating a bouquet of spring flowers. White musk accord and cedarwood essence provide a smooth and elegant dry down.

Key ingredients: lily of the valley accord, grapefruit essence, peony accord, rosebud, white musk accord, cedarwood essence

Jimmy Choo L’Eau

Jimmy Choo L’Eau is an airy fruity-floral fragrance for her created by perfumer Juliette Karagueuzoglou who adds nectarine, peony and hibiscus to the original Jimmy Choo fragrance. It’s fresh and modern

Key ingredients: bergamot, hibiscus, peony, nectarine, orchid, musk, cedar

Kate Spade Sparkle

Kate Spade Sparkle is an amber-floral-gourmand scent for her created by perfumer Louise Turner who combines notes of black currant and pink pepper with peony and hawthorn. But it is the crème brulee and vanilla accord that make this scent so delicious.

Key ingredients: black currant, pink pepper, purple peony, hawthorn, crème brulee, vanilla, cedar

Moschino Toy 2

This refreshing floral-woody-musky scent for her was created by perfumers Fabrice Pellegrin and Alberto Morilla who make an impressive first impression with a burst of juicy mandarin orange and crisp apple notes. They then blend in magnolia, peony, jasmine with a little white currant for interest. Sandalwood, amberwood and musk create a soft base. It’s as light and fresh as a spring day!

Key ingredients: magnolia, white currant, Granny Smith apple, mandarin, peony, jasmine petals, sandalwood, musk, ambery woods
